MessagePack for C++
Loading...
Searching...
No Matches
Public Member Functions | List of all members
msgpack::detail::context< VisitorHolder > Class Template Reference

#include <unpack.hpp>

Public Member Functions

 context (unpack_reference_func f, void *user_data, unpack_limit const &limit)
 
void init ()
 
msgpack::object constdata () const
 
unpack_useruser ()
 
unpack_user constuser () const
 
int execute (const char *data, std::size_t len, std::size_t &off)
 
template<>
void check_ext_size (std::size_t size)
 

Constructor & Destructor Documentation

◆ context()

template<typename VisitorHolder >
msgpack::detail::context< VisitorHolder >::context ( unpack_reference_func  f,
void user_data,
unpack_limit const limit 
)
inline

Member Function Documentation

◆ check_ext_size()

template<typename VisitorHolder >
template<>
void msgpack::detail::context< VisitorHolder >::check_ext_size ( std::size_t  size)
inline

◆ data()

◆ execute()

template<typename VisitorHolder >
int msgpack::detail::context< VisitorHolder >::execute ( const char data,
std::size_t  len,
std::size_t &  off 
)
inline

◆ init()

◆ user() [1/2]

◆ user() [2/2]


The documentation for this class was generated from the following file: